Determining the Optimal Size for Military Installations
Determining the size of a military installation is a complex task that involves various factors. One key consideration is the operational needs of the base, including the number and types of personnel, equipment, and facilities required. For instance, a base housing advanced aircraft operations will need ample space for hangars, flight lines, and support structures, unlike a facility focused on infantry training, which may prioritize live-fire ranges and maneuver areas.
Additionally, the strategic context plays a significant role. Remote installations might require larger areas to accommodate self-sufficiency measures but could also face challenges in attracting and retaining personnel due to isolation. 1. Factors influencing size decisions
When determining the size of military installations, several key factors come into play. One of the primary considerations is the operational needs of the base. This includes the types and numbers of military units housed there, as well as their specific missions and training requirements. For instance, a facility designed for aircraft carriers will have vastly different dimensions than one intended for infantry barracks.
Additionally, strategic location and environmental conditions significantly impact size decisions. Installation proximity to potential threats or areas of interest can dictate the need for expansive terrain to accommodate defense systems like anti-aircraft batteries or missile defenses.
